M5.1 Earthquake 128 km SE of Sanana, Indonesia — January 30, 2025
2025-01-30 02:18:23 UTC (2025-01-30) · approx. 10:18 AM UTC+8 local
On January 30, 2025 at 02:18 UTC, a magnitude 5.1 shallow crustal earthquake struck 128 km SE of Sanana, Indonesia, at a depth of 10.0 km and coordinates -2.8186°, 126.8480°. This earthquake was detected by 54 seismic stations with excellent location accuracy and was assigned a USGS significance rating of 400, placing it among routine seismic activity.
Physical scale: An earthquake of magnitude 5.1 releases seismic energy equivalent to roughly 674 metric tons of TNT. Empirical fault-scaling laws (Wells & Coppersmith, 1994) estimate the subsurface rupture length at approximately 2.0 km — a useful intuition for the size of the slip patch on the fault.
The epicenter is located in Indonesia, a region characterized by the convergence of the Indo-Australian, Eurasian, and Philippine Sea plates, forming the Sunda-Banda arc system. The nearest mapped fault system is the Sunda megathrust. View all earthquakes in Indonesia.

Has Indonesia had earthquakes this big before?
The largest recorded earthquake in Indonesia was the M9.1 Indian Ocean earthquake of December 26, 2004. Today's magnitude 5.1 event is significantly smaller than that historical record.
